Comprehending Disability Accommodation



Disability accommodation denotes living spaces designed to fulfill the necessities of individuals with disabilities. This comprises elements such as wider doorways and accessible bathrooms.





Essential Aspects of Accessible Housing




  • Wide Doorways: Guarantee simple entry for assistive devices.

  • Inclined Pathways: Facilitate smooth access to the home.

  • Handrails: Offer stability in toilets and other key areas.

  • Accessible Bathrooms: Feature height-adjustable fixtures.

Public Assistance



The Federal authorities delivers multiple schemes to support individuals with disabilities in securing appropriate housing. Programs such as the National Disability Insurance Scheme (NDIS) offer funding for accessible housing.



NDIS



The NDIS represents a primary funder of aid for residents with disabilities in Australia. The program includes various types of housing, such as shared housing.



How to Apply for NDIS



Applying for NDIS assistance, individuals must fulfill specific conditions and submit the necessary forms. The procedure involves assessment of requirements and evaluating the extent of support needed.

Tips for Finding Disability Accommodation



Looking for disability accommodation necessitates careful preparation. Here are some guidelines to assist you in locating the right living space:




  1. Identify Needs: Create a list of specific needs and aspects you require in the accommodation.

  2. Explore Choices: Find accommodation that fit your criteria. Review online resources for accessible alternatives.

  3. Seek Assistance: Contact with community associations and government departments that provide aid for residents with disabilities.

  4. Visit Potential Homes: If feasible, inspect the possible housing to ensure they fulfill your criteria.
